Exam will be conducted by Mudra Institute
of Communication (MICA), Ahmedabad for providing admission in MICA's flagship
course Post Graduate Diploma in Management - Communications (PGDM-C).

MICAT Eligibility Criteria:
- Contenders must hold Bachelor's Degree or an equivalent qualification in any discipline recognized by the Association of Indian Universities (AIU).
- Applicants appearing for final examinations towards a Bachelor's degree (or equivalent) are also eligible to apply for MICAT II Exam 2018.

Fee Details:
- Aspirants are required to pay application fee of Rs. 1965/- through online mode using Debit Card / Net Banking / Credit Card.
- The MICAT PGDM-C Course Fee for two years, including tuition fee, residential charges (Boarding and Lodging) etc is Rs. 16, 50, 000 (approx.)

MICAT Admission Process 2018:
The selection process involves three steps. The process is described below:
The selection process involves three steps. The process is described below:
Step-I: CAT/ XAT/GMAT*
Each candidate has to take at least one of the three exams: CAT/ XAT/GMAT
Step-II: MICA Admission Test (MICAT)*
All candidates are assessed on MICAT, which consists of 6 sections: Psychometric (P), Verbal ability (VA), Quantitative ability and Data Interpretation (QADI), General awareness (GA), Divergent and Convergent Thinking (DCT), and Descriptive Test (DT).
Step - III: Group Exercise (GE) and Personal Interview (PI).
All the candidates shortlisted on the basis of their performance in CAT/XAT/GMAT* & MICAT shall appear for both GE & PI.

Preparation of MICAT Merit List:
All those applicants who appear in GE & PI, and fulfill
the following conditions will be considered for the merit list:
- Majority recommendation by all the panel members of PI.
- At least 3.5 or more on a 5-point scale in GE
- At least 4 or more on a 5-point scale in PI
- For all those who meet the criteria described in point a) (Step-III): a final composite score (FCS) shall be created based on the following MICAT Cut Off 2018:
- CAT/XAT/GMAT* and ***: 20%; MICAT **: 30%; GE: 20%; PI: 30%; (Scaled Scores**** will be used for MICAT).
